FIRM PROFILE

Polytech Associates Inc. is a woman-owned Architecture, Planning, and Interior Design fi rm based in San Francisco. We provide comprehensive and sustainable design services for Healthcare, Government, Institutional, Commercial and Sports facilities.

Our fi rm was established in 1986 and is based on a collaborative approach to practice in which our working Principals develop strategic partnerships with our clients in order to achieve the visions and goals of their projects.

We strive to understand the project from all perspectives, client, user, design team, and contractor.

This process begins by actively listening, identifying the unique goals, developing design criteria and establishing budget and schedule constraints. We remain deeply committed to providing our clients with a successful project from the design process through construction, project closeout and occupancy. The San Francisco Business Times ranks Polytech Associates among the Largest Architecture Firms in the Bay Area. Our Interiors Group is currently ranked nationally, as published in Interior Design’s Healthcare Giants.

SOUTH OF MARKET HEALTH CENTER

SAN FRANCISCO, CA

South of Market Health Center (SMHC) is a nonprofi t community clinic providing quality healthcare to under-served members of this San Francisco neighborhood. Accepting the position of Executive Director in 1990, Charles Range has led SMHC with the philosophy that all people deserve the same high level of health care. With the support of key community stakeholders, Mr. Range set his vision to construct a new community clinic that elevates the health care delivery experience for all: patient, caregiver and staff member. The state-of-the-art medical center has allowed SMHC to double the number of patients it serves and meet the growing demand for primary and family health services. The new 20,000 sf space includes a full-service patient and community pharmacy, and treatment spaces for primary care, women’s and children’s services, health education, podiatry, and urgent care.

Working in association with Daniel Solomon Design Partners, Polytech Associates helped coordinate complex site issues that included a high water table and contaminated water. We also developed massing studies for the clinic, and aided in materials selection for the exterior.

The design program combines modern, clean lines with a light color palette, rich textures, and an open space plan that allows natural light to punctuate the space. Each of these design elements was carefully selected, and lend an element of comfort and calm to the building. The open plan allows SMHC the fl exibility to increase the number of patients and services they provide.

INTERVENTIONAL RADIOLOGY OPERATING ROOM

2425 GEARY BOULEVARD

SAN FRANCISCO, CA

Polytech Associates developed a full renovation program integrating new Interventional Radiology equipment into an existing hospital operating room. The new interventional radiology operating room is the only one of its kind in San Francisco.

Our design team worked closely with the client’s caregivers to specify a Siemens Zeego camera that would meet their projected needs. Building Information Modeling (BIM) with Revit was used to coordinate with structural, mechanical, and electrical drawings with fi nal architectural plans. A set of phased construction drawings was developed, allowing the surrounding departments to remain functional throughout construction. The project was designed to meet LEED Silver specifi cations.

CALIFORNIA PACIFIC MEDICAL CENTER

ANGIOGRAPHY SUITE, PACIFIC CAMPUS | FLUOROSCOPY SUITE, DAVIES CAMPUS

SAN FRANCISCO, CA

Polytech Associates provided equipment replacement and remodel programs for the Angiography Suite at California Pacifi c Medical Center’s (CPMC) Pacifi c Campus, as well as the Fluoroscopy Suite at CPMC’s Davies Campus. The new equipment delivers images digitally, allowing images to be viewed with higher resolution. Ultimately, this creates a clearer image for evaluation, reducing the risk of false positive readings. Our team coordinated with CPMC to ensure that hospital operations remained functional and that no unplanned shutdowns occurred during construction.

MAGNETIC RESONANCE IMAGING SUITE

FREMONT, CA

Polytech Associates is currently providing full design services for an equipment replacement program for the Magnetic Resonance Imaging (MRI) Suite at a major healthcare provider’s medical center in Fremont, CA. The new, open MRI gives increased comfort levels during the procedure. Our design program also features LED lighted panels on the ceiling and adjacent wall with a photographic nature image. This will create a calming, supportive environment to mitigate the often stressful procedure. Finishes referencing natural materials are deployed to delineate the patient and staff zones in the room. REPLACEMENT HOSPITAL AND CENTRAL UTILITY PLANT

REDWOOD CITY, CA

Our design team is providing medical planning and interior design for the Replacement Hospital and full architectural design services for the Central Utility Plant for a major healthcare organization.

Replacement Hospital

Our design team worked closely with the client and end users to integrate the interior design and furniture selection for CT Scanner and clinical technology areas, Physical Medicine, Inpatient Neuro CCU, Acute Care and Interventional Radiology, Inpatient Rehabilitation, Neurology, and Health Information Management departments into the new, 280,665 gsf hospital, which is being designed by HOK San Francisco.

Central Utility Plant

Polytech Associates is serving as Architect-of-Record for the 16,000 sf Central Utility Plant, which will supply all utilities to the new hospital and house the Facilities Services Department. The site area for the building is restricted by the adjacent access roadway, new replacement hospital and adjacent offi ce building and parking garage. The restricted site required a modifi cation of client standards, reduction of the building area and a two-story design. The exterior of the building uses an insulated metal panel and glazing system with a metal rooftop screen for mechanical equipment. The exterior materials, colors and details were required to be compatible with the new hospital and accommodated the Redwood City Design Review requirements within the client’s cost model.

PETALUMA OFFICE BUILDINGS 1 AND 2

PETALUMA, CA

Polytech Associates provided full architectural services for an upgrades program at a Petaluma Medical Center. The 30,000 sf project spans two medical offi ce buildings and includes an ergonomic upgrade to the reception and nursing stations and renovations to examination rooms and audio rooms.

Our scope of work also included selective demolition, installation of new partitions, doors, interior windows, ceilings, and casework. New mechanical and electrical systems were integrated into the renovation, providing for relocation of fi re sprinklers and fi re alarms. Our design team worked with medical center administrators and staff to develop a phased construction plan, allowing adjacent areas to remain fully functional during construction. Design and construction were completed across ten phases.

POTRERO HILL MEDICAL OFFICE BUILDING + GARAGE

PROJECT REPORT

SAN FRANCISCO, CA

A major healthcare delivery organization selected Polytech Associates to provide programming and schematic design services for a new 189,540 sf medical offi ce building and parking garage in San Francisco, CA. The developer-owned site was divided through a lot-split, in which the healthcare delivery organization obtained one parcel, and the developer retained the other parcel, to be developed into condominiums.

Polytech’s scope of work included development of a site plan, massing studies and the creation of three design options for the medical offi ce building. Programming, medical planning and blocking and stacking alternatives were developed to meet the client’s goals. Schematic architectural, structural, and mechanical, electrical, and plumbing engineering design options for the medical offi ce building and garage were used to provide cost estimates that met the project budget. City Planning and zoning codes were reviewed in preparation for full project development.

395 HICKEY BOULEVARD

DALY CITY, CA

Project Description

395 Hickey Boulevard was originally conceived by a developer as a commercial offi ce space, and was leased by major healthcare organization to become a medical offi ce building to better serve their members in Daly City. However, the horizontal space plan was not conducive to the needs of a healthcare provider so the client selected Polytech Associates to provide a master plan, program, and interior architecture program for the 140,000 sf building that would meet the functional needs of their members, caregivers,and administrators.

The new program integrates space for seventy-two providers, offi ces, cafe, conference center, training rooms, and two pharmacies on six levels. Our design team created a separate Teen Clinic, giving this population a more private area for waiting and examination. The medical offi ce building also features four levels of sub-level parking.

The modular space plan provides maximum fl exibility to accommodate for future changes in service and growth in membership. Departments can be expanded as needed, and waiting areas and group work areas are located at the perimeter of the fl oors for ease of movement, and to take advantage of views and natural light.

COMMUNITY LIVING CENTER, VETERANS ADMINISTRATION FRESNO CAMPUS

FRESNO, CA

Polytech Associates is currently providing programming, architecture, and interior architecture services for the renovation and expansion of the Community Living Center (CLC) at the VA Fresno Campus.

The expansion will create the space necessary to provide a patient-centered care environment, transitioning the CLC into a more home-like and less institutionalized space. Once complete, the 60-bed facility will off er a private bedroom and bathroom for each veteran resident, palliative care and hospice, patient lifts, centralized dining and recreation areas, and expanded offi ces for physicians and nurses, medication rooms, and public restrooms.
